Anne Margaret de Kellet, Lady of Kellet 1230–1282 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: Abt. 1230

Birth Location: Garstang, Lancashire, England

Death Date: Abt. 1282

Death Location: Upholand, England

Father: Adam Kellet

Mother: Matilda Singleton

Spouse(s): Thurstan Holland

Children(s): William Bolton, Elinor Holland, Robert Holland

The story of Anne Margaret de Kellet, Lady of Kellet began in 1230 in Garstang, Lancashire, England. Anne Margaret de Kellet, Lady of Kellet married Thurstan De Holland, and had children including Elinor Holland, Robert Holland, William De Holland Of Bolton. Anne Margaret de Kellet, Lady of Kellet passed away in 1282 in Upholand, England.
